RE: Project Contract
1) When to initiate requisition from contract.
Bascially when the contract is finally awarded to you.
• Awarded Contract: An awarded contract is a legal-binding document describing
the agreement between the contract customer / owner and the contractor, including
details of the delivery and pricing information, and any clauses, terms, and
conditions that may affect the delivery or performance of the goods and services
described in the contract.
2) Bidding & Tendering
Bidding : Bidding is an offer (often competitive) of setting a price one is willing to pay for something. A price offer is called a bid.
Whereas Tendering is other words used instead of Bidding.
